AER Datahub Differences

Links:

  • Data Hub Volumes: includes experimental and confidential production numbers but excludes production reported from GAS storage wells. The rationale is that gas injected into storage wells is assumed to have been reported as production when initially extracted.
  • Petrinex Volumes: The Petrinex reports (https://www.petrinex.ca/PD/Pages/APD.aspx) exclude facilities that are experimental confidential and the volumes for confidential wells. More information about this exclusion can be found in page 7 of the supporting pdf document: https://www.petrinex.ca/PD/Documents/PD_Conventional_Volumetrics_Report.pdf

Example – GAS

This data is from January 2023, for Alberta, and pulled directly from the included links.

Petrinex Public Data

Link: https://www.petrinex.ca/PD/Pages/APD.aspx

Total Gas Production (Jan 2023) = 12,436,317 e3m3/month

Filters

  • ActivityID = “PROD”
  • ProductID = “GAS”

AER Dashboard Data

Link: https://www.aer.ca/data-and-performance-reports/data-hub/gas-production)

  • Total Gas Production (Jan 2023) = 11,594,253 e3m3/month

Difference (Jan 2023)

  • 12,436,317 e3m3 – 11,594,253 e3m3 = 842,064 e3m3

AER Explanation

This data was provided by the AER.

Summary

As you can see above, the sum of the Confidential Volumes and the Storage Well Production equal the difference between the Petrinex and Datahub Volume.

Note: As previously mentioned, Petrinex does not report Confidential Volumes.


Example – Fluids (Oil)

This data is from February 2025, for Alberta, and pulled directly from the included links.

Petrinex Public Data

Link: https://www.petrinex.ca/PD/Pages/APD.aspx

Total Oil Production (Feb 2025) = 10,979,788.20 m3/month

Filters

  • ActivityID = “PROD”
  • ProductID = “OIL”

AER Dashboard Data

Link: https://www.aer.ca/data-and-performance-reports/data-hub/fluid-production

  • Total Gas Production (Feb 2025) = 12,053,170.38 m3/month
  • Conversion used for BOE -> m3 => 1 m3 = 6.289 BOE

Difference (Feb 2025)

  • 12,053,170.38 m3 – 10,979,788.20 m3 = 1,073,382.18 m3/month

AER Explanation

“Volumes on the Data Hub contain confidential volumes, while Petrinex data does not.”

AER Inquiry – Apr 2025

This data was provided by the AER.


Summary

As you can see above, Data Hub includes confidential volumes while Petrinex does not, so this explains the difference when comparing the two.
